I'm wondering too if you could really give up a baby that you've carried for 9 months. I would be too attached that it would be impossible for me to let someone else have my baby, even if it was theirs to begin with.

Another thing is that you are older and having a baby when you are older is not as easy as it was when you had your own children. I have 17 1/2 years between my oldest and youngest with 10 years between my last two. I was 35 when my last was born and it certainly was a lot harder and more painful than I remembered from the others. I had complications during my pregnancy (gestational diabetes) and we really had to keep tabs on how my baby and my blood sugar was doing.

I agree with the others who said that you should have some counseling. You need to make sure that you can emotionally handle everything that would be going on. And make sure that your family and marriage can survive such a deal. This is a really big deal, to your body, mind, family, and marriage. Make sure that all areas are ready to handle this.
